January 31/Montreal/Institut Rosell-Lallemand Press Release

Institut Rosell-Lallemand, "true to its founders’ commitment to educate people about the science and benefits of probiotics," announced it has supported the first documentary entirely dedicated to the friendly bacteria. This documentary is a combination of cutting-edge medical information, realistic biological animations, and history of probiotics.

Titled "Microwarriors: The Power of Probiotics," the documentary is produced by Health Point Press (CA) and award-winning producer Ron Frank. It will be available from February 1 on DVD. Discussions are ongoing with several broadcasting companies to air it on TV.

Isabelle Champié, deputy manager and global marketing director for Institut Rosell-Lallemand, comments, "The history of probiotics is tightly linked with the history of our company which was founded in the early 30s in Canada. It is indeed Dr Rosell, our founder, who introduced yogurt in Northern America. Since the early days, Institut Rosell has always been committed to promoting the health benefits of probiotics and to the advancement of probiotic research; this is why we agreed to sponsor this ground-breaking documentary. We strongly believe this documentary will help raising awareness and credibility of probiotics among the general public and we hope that it will be a resounding success!”

Institut Rosell-Lallemand’s commitment to the advancement of probiotics awareness and science has recently lead the company to support scientific webinar series on probiotics and prebiotics prepared by the American Gastroenterological Association (AGA) and aimed at gastroentrologists and clinicians, and to create the Rosell Probiotics Challenge, a student competition that rewards innovative research in the field of probiotics (http://www.probioticschallenge.com)
